大数据主要是哪些课程 大数据专业课程目录?

[更新]
·
·
分类:互联网
4169 阅读

大数据主要是哪些课程

大数据专业课程目录?

大数据专业课程目录?

高等数学,数理统计,概率论,机器学习数据库技术,大数据平台搭建及运维,大数据应用开发,可视化设计与开发。
不同的院校?课程安排略有不同。

大数据培训都学什么课程?需要数学和统计学基础吗?

目前大数据培训机构提供的课程大约有两种:
一种是大数据开发,比如加米谷大数据开发(7月/8月新课)
第一阶段:Java设计与编程思想
学习目标:Java基础、Java面向对象、Java高级、数据库与JDBC
学习效果:熟练掌握Java语法并灵活运用,能够开发后台应用
第二阶段: Web前端开发
学习目标:HTML基础、CSS3基础、JS脚本编程
学习效果:能够基于HTML CSS JQuery进行前端开发
第三阶段: JavaEE进阶
学习目标:JavaWeb后端开发、SSM框架
学习效果:掌握主流JavaWeb框架并灵活运用
第四阶段: 大数据基础
学习目标:Linux基础、Maven基础
学习效果:熟练掌握Linux及Maven等相关知识并灵活运用
第五阶段: HDFS分布式文件系统
学习目标:HDFS原理剖析、HDFS编程
学习效果:深入理解HDFS的原理并灵活运用
第六阶段:MapReduce分布式计算模型
学习目标:MapReduce原理剖析、MapReduce实践
学习效果:熟练掌握MapReduce原理并灵活运用
第七阶段: Yarn分布式资源管理器
学习目标:Yarn原理剖析、Yarn实践
学习效果:深入理解Yarn的原理并调优
第八阶段: Zookeeper分布式协调服务
学习目标:Zookeeper原理剖析、Zookeeper实践
学习效果:深入理解Zookeeper的原理并灵活运用
第九阶段: Hbase分布式数据库
学习目标:Hbase原理剖析、Hbase编程实践
学习效果:深入理解Hbase的原理并灵活运用及调优
第十阶段: Hive分布式数据仓库
学习目标:Hive原理剖析、Hive编程实践
学习效果:深入理解Hive的原理并灵活运用
第十一阶段: FlumeNG分布式数据采集系统
学习目标:FlumeNG原理剖析、FlumeNG编程实践
学习效果:熟练掌握FlumeNG的各种应用场景
第十二阶段: Sqoop大数据迁移系统
学习目标:Sqoop原理剖析、Sqoop编程实践
学习效果:熟练掌握Sqoop并灵活运用
第十三阶段: Scala大数据黄金语言
全部课程:
一种是数据分析与挖掘(8月新课),
课程:
大数据开发不需要数学很好,但有数学基础当然是很有帮助的,像概率论与数理统计、线性代数、离散数学等。